Q: Is 40,350,650 a Composite Number?

 A: Yes, 40,350,650 is a composite number.

Why is 40,350,650 a composite number?

A composite number is a number that can be divided evenly by more numbers than 1 and itself. It is the opposite of a prime number.

The number 40,350,650 can be evenly divided by 1 2 5 10 25 50 163 326 815 1,630 4,075 4,951 8,150 9,902 24,755 49,510 123,775 247,550 807,013 1,614,026 4,035,065 8,070,130 20,175,325 and 40,350,650, with no remainder.

Since 40,350,650 cannot be divided by just 1 and 40,350,650, it is a composite number.
